What are the advantages and disadvantages of peer-to-peer cryptocurrency exchanges?
Can you explain the benefits and drawbacks of using peer-to-peer cryptocurrency exchanges instead of traditional centralized exchanges? How do these exchanges work, and what are the potential risks and rewards involved?

- Özguer AltıntopAug 12, 2024 · 2 years agoPeer-to-peer cryptocurrency exchanges offer several advantages over traditional centralized exchanges. Firstly, they provide users with more control over their funds as they allow direct transactions between buyers and sellers without the need for intermediaries. This eliminates the risk of funds being held by a third party, reducing the chances of hacking or theft. Additionally, peer-to-peer exchanges often have lower fees compared to centralized exchanges, making them more cost-effective for frequent traders. Lastly, these exchanges promote privacy and anonymity, as they don't require users to provide personal information or go through KYC procedures. However, there are also some disadvantages to consider. Peer-to-peer exchanges may have lower liquidity compared to centralized exchanges, which can result in slower transaction times and limited trading options. Furthermore, the lack of regulation and oversight in the peer-to-peer space can make it more susceptible to scams and fraudulent activities. Users need to be cautious and conduct thorough research before engaging in transactions on these platforms. Overall, while peer-to-peer cryptocurrency exchanges offer certain advantages, they also come with their own set of risks and limitations.
